Maude "Aileen" Harmon Daniels, 101, of North Iredell, passed away on Monday, July 22, 2019 in Statesville, NC.

She was born March 9, 1918 in Iredell County to Maude Howard Harmon and Everette Lafayette Harmon. She attended school in Statesville and graduated from Harmony High School. Upon graduating she was employed at Hunter Manufacturing Co. and Stimpson Hosiery Mills as a seamstress. The Mills provided samples she created to their salesmen to demonstrate the company’s quality to prospective customers.

As a life long member of Friendship United Methodist Church, she met her husband, Roe Daniels there and they were married on January 29, 1937. She supported the church in many ways, such as, helping to establish the nursery, keeping and updating the church history, and tending the flower gardens. She was an active member of the Friendship United Methodist Women. In May 2016, she was the recipient of the Friendship United Methodist Church Laity Service Award.

She and Roe operated Daniels’ Dairy Farm for 54 years before his death in 1991. In addition to her parents and husband, she was preceded in death by an infant sister, her son, Sam Daniels, her sister, Frances (Harmon) Whitley and her brothers, Forest, Marshall and Dwight Harmon.

Left to cherish her memory are her daughters, Marlene Daniels Green, Mt. Pleasant, SC and Sue Daniels Callahan (Roger) of Charlotte; her son, Kent Daniels (Dinah) of Statesville; grandchildren, Corey Green, Danielle Folline, Michael Callahan, Todd Daniels, Chad Daniels, Kelly Daniels, Hans Daniels, Brandy Daniels; 16 great grandchildren and two great-great grandchildren.

This remarkable humble lady devoted her life to her family and church. Her loving home was a magnet for fellowship, family gatherings and eating the delicious meals she prepared. Her days were filled with canning and preserving the vegetables from her garden, researching family genealogy, sewing, tending to little folks, maintaining farm records, and reading her Bible.
